Cases that go to trial

Mesothelioma lawsuits can be complicated However, many claims settle settlement agreements prior to trial. If a case goes to trial the jury will decide what the victim is eligible for. The verdict of a trial may be appealed. This could delay the payment of compensation by months or even years.

In the United States, the maj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are filed by personal injury lawyers. They seek financial compensation to pay for medical expenses, lost wages, and other expenses. The money from a mesothelioma lawsuit can't restore health or bring back the lost loved one, however it can help patients and their families receive the best possible treatment.

The discovery phase can last months as attorneys collect evidence and speak with witnesses. A mesothelioma lawyer can interview current and former workers who could provide valuable information on asbestos exposure. The lawyer will also collect medical records to prove asbestos exposure is the cause of mesothelioma. In this phase, a client may be required to give depositions that are recorded and played to a jury in the case of a trial.

Wrongful death lawsuits seek compensation for the family member's death due to mesothelioma, or a different asbestos-related illness. These lawsuits seek justice by holding the responsible individuals accountable for their negligence in exposing victims to asbestos. The claims for wrongful death are filed by spouses, children or other dependents of a deceased loved one.

A mesothelioma attorney can assist victims in determining the amount of compensation they are eligible to receive. Compensation for mesothelioma cases may include punitive, noneconomic and economic damages. Economic damages can include the future and past medical expenses loss of wages, funeral expenses. Non-economic damages include discomfort and pain as well as loss of consortium and emotional distress. Punitive damages are designed to deter asbestos companies from engaging with illegal, oppressive, or negligent behavior.

Additionally, m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ims and their families with filing claims for wrongful death. Wrongful Death claims are similar to personal injuries lawsuits, and seek compensation for a loved one's death due to asbestos exposure. These claims can be filed by spouses, children, or other family members of deceased asbestos victims.
